2015-A10537 (ACTIVE) - Summary

Relates to converting priority schools into community schools; repeals provisions relating to takeover and restructuring failing schools; makes appropriations for 2016-2017 and 2017-2018 school years.

Introduced  by  M. of A. FAHY -- read once and referred to the Committee
  on Education

AN ACT relating to converting priority schools into  community  schools;
  to repeal section 211-f of the education law, relating to takeover and
  restructuring failing schools; and making an appropriation therefor

  THE  P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, REPRESENTED IN SENATE AND ASSEM-
BL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:

  Section 1. Section 211-f of the education law is REPEALED.
  S 2.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, rule,  or  regulation
to the contrary, all schools identified by the commissioner of education
of  the state of New York as a priority school shall be converted into a
community school to provide expanded health, mental  health,  and  other
services  to the students and their families pursuant to a plan approved
by the commissioner of education based on  a  comprehensive  school  and
community needs assessment. Furthermore, a community school shall mean a
school  that partners with one or more agencies with an integrated focus
on rigorous academics and the fostering of  a  positive  and  supportive
learning  environment,  and  a  range  of school-based and school-linked
programs and services that lead to improved student  learning,  stronger
families,  and  healthier  communities.  School  districts shall convert
priority schools into community schools pursuant to this act during  the
2016-2017 school year.
  S  3. The sum of seventy-five million dollars ($75,000,000), is hereby
appropriated to the state education department out of any monies in  the
state  treasury  in the general fund to the credit of the state purposes
account not otherwise appropriated. Such monies shall be payable on  the
audit  and  warrant of the comptroller on vouchers certified or approved
by the state education department to fund  grants  to  school  districts
which  are  converting  schools to community schools pursuant to section
two of this act for the purpose of funding the costs of such  conversion
and  the  operating costs associated with a community school. Such funds
appropriated herein shall be used to pay  grants  to  qualifying  school
districts in the 2016-2017 school year.
